- The distance between Lawrence, Ks, Usa and Novosibirsk, Russia is approximately 9,557 km or 5,939 mi.
- To reach Lawrence, Ks in this distance one would set out from Novosibirsk bearing 358.4° or N and follow the great circles arc to approach Lawrence, Ks bearing 181.2° or S .
- Lawrence, Ks has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a) whereas Novosibirsk has a warm summer continental/ hemiboreal climate with no dry season (Dfb).
- Lawrence, Ks is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ome whereas Novosibirsk is in or near the boreal moist forest biome.
- The annual average temperature is 13.3 °C (24°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 10.1 °C (18.2°F) less in Lawrence, Ks. The continentality subtype is truly continental for both.
- Total annual precipitation averages 572.6 mm (22.5 in) more which is equivalent to 572.6 l/m² (14.05 US gal/ft²) or 5,726,000 l/ha (612,147 US gal/ac) more. About 2 1/3 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 16° higher in Lawrence, Ks than in Novosibirsk.
